如何停止重复打印“还原缓冲区…”


11

设置dired-auto-revert-buffer为之后t,即使当我正在处理可能会产生某些结果的文件缓冲区时,如果dired当前缓冲区后面有缓冲区,该消息也会继续打印。这真烦人。如何完全禁用它?谢谢!

Answers:


13

自定义选项auto-revert-verbosenilC-h v告诉你这个:

auto-revert-verbose是在中定义的变量autorevert.el

它的值是 t

说明文件:

nil为时,自动还原模式不会生成任何消息。

如果为非- nil,则每当还原文件时都会生成一条消息。

您可以自定义此变量。

的文档auto-revert-mode没有提到此选项有点可惜。doc字符串(C-h v)和Emacs手册(节点Reverting)均未提及。

(我提交了Emacs错误号25162,作为对其进行提及的增强要求。)


谢谢,这似乎可行。我调查了dired,但没有发现任何暗示。我不知道这是自动还原模式的问题。
stackunderflow

如果您在访问文件时仍需要此消息,则可以在Dired挂钩中设置此局部缓冲区。
glucas
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.